What Are Built-In Ovens?
Built-in ovens are specifically developed units that are integrated straight into kitchen cabinetry, supplying a smooth and advanced look. Unlike traditional freestanding ovens, which can use up more spatial and visual room, built-in ovens can be placed at eye level or undercounter to conserve space and improve accessibility. This design not just optimizes cooking area area but also produces a more cohesive visual with other cooking area home appliances.

Types of Built-In Ovens


Single Ovens: Ideal for smaller kitchen areas or those who prepare for smaller groups. Single built-in ovens are compact yet capable of handling most baking, roasting, and broiling jobs.

Double Ovens: Perfect for those who often entertain or cook big meals. Double ovens supply additional cooking space, permitting several dishes to be ready at the same time at various temperatures.

Wall Ovens: These ovens are installed into a wall to save space and make them quickly available. They offer a range of functions, including convection cooking and steam alternatives.

Microwave Convection Ovens: Combining the functions of a microwave and convection oven, these versatile units enable faster cooking while offers the advantages of conventional baking.

Benefits of Built-In Ovens
Area Saving: Built-in ovens are designed to suit kitchen cabinetry, making them ideal for smaller cooking areas. They can be installed at different heights to fit your cooking design and needs, removing the requirement to bend down while putting dishes in and out of the oven.

Enhanced Aesthetics: With streamlined designs and surfaces that can match your kitchen's design, built-in ovens add a touch of style and sophistication. The seamless integration into cabinets provides a sleek look, boosting the general kitchen design.

Advanced Cooking Features: Many built-in ovens come geared up with the most recent innovation, including clever functions, self-cleaning options, and advanced cooking modes such as convection heat, steam cooking, and air frying. These functions not just enhance cooking effectiveness but also broaden culinary possibilities.

Improved Accessibility: Placing ovens at eye level enhances ease of access and security, particularly for those who might have problem flexing down. It likewise permits for much easier monitoring and change of cooking times.

Increased Home Value: Investing in top quality built-in ovens can enhance your cooking area's performance and looks, ultimately increasing your home's resale value. Possible buyers are often drawn in to modern-day, completely geared up cooking areas.
